InfoWorld: Judge tosses case against P-to-P networks. In an enormous blow to the music and motion picture industries, a Los Angeles federal judge dismissed a lawsuit against file-sharing services Grokster and StreamCast Networks Friday, saying that they can not be held culpable for illegal file trading done over their networks.

News.Com: Verizon gets 14 days to ID file-swapper. The decision closes a second round of fighting in district court over the Recording Industry Association of America's attempt to subpoena Verizon for information about a subscriber accused of offering music files for download using Kazaa.

PC World: Dell, Good Technology Tease of Deal. Dell Computer and Good Technology are hinting of an important partnership they'll announce next week. The prospect of Dell's fast-growing Axim handhelds wed to Good Technology's wireless synchronization service could benefit both products, analysts say.
